If not, see * * for a copy of the LGPLv3 License. * *************************************************************************/ #import "OOoSpotlightImporter.h" #import "OOoMetaDataParser.h" #import "OOoContentDataParser.h" #define CASESENSITIVITY (0) #define BUFFER_SIZE (4096) /* a dictionary to hold the UTIs */ static NSDictionary *uti2kind; @implementation OOoSpotlightImporter /* initialize is only called once the first time this class is loaded */ + (void)initialize { static BOOL isInitialized = NO; if (isInitialized == NO) { NSMutableDictionary *temp = [NSMutableDictionary new]; [temp setObject:@"OpenOffice.org 1.0 Text" forKey:@"org.openoffice.text"]; [temp setObject:@"OpenDocument Text" forKey:@"org.oasis.opendocument.text"]; [temp setObject:@"OpenOffice.org 1.0 Spreadsheet" forKey:@"org.openoffice.spreadsheet"]; [temp setObject:@"OpenDocument Spreadsheet" forKey:@"org.oasis.opendocument.spreadsheet"]; [temp setObject:@"OpenOffice.org 1.0 Presentation" forKey:@"org.openoffice.presentation"]; [temp setObject:@"OpenDocument Presentation" forKey:@"org.oasis.opendocument.presentation"]; [temp setObject:@"OpenOffice.org 1.0 Drawing" forKey:@"org.openoffice.graphics"]; [temp setObject:@"OpenDocument Drawing" forKey:@"org.oasis.opendocument.graphics"]; [temp setObject:@"OpenOffice.org 1.0 Master" forKey:@"org.openoffice.text-master"]; [temp setObject:@"OpenDocument Master" forKey:@"org.oasis.opendocument.text-master"]; [temp setObject:@"OpenOffice.org 1.0 Formula" forKey:@"org.openoffice.formula"]; [temp setObject:@"OpenDocument Formula" forKey:@"org.oasis.opendocument.formula"]; [temp setObject:@"OpenOffice.org 1.0 Text Template" forKey:@"org.openoffice.text-template"]; [temp setObject:@"OpenDocument Text Template" forKey:@"org.oasis.opendocument.text-template"]; [temp setObject:@"OpenOffice.org 1.0 Spreadsheet Template" forKey:@"org.openoffice.spreadsheet-template"]; [temp setObject:@"OpenDocument Spreadsheet Template" forKey:@"org.oasis.opendocument.spreadsheet-template"]; [temp setObject:@"OpenOffice.org 1.0 Presentation Template" forKey:@"org.openoffice.presentation-template"]; [temp setObject:@"OpenDocument Presentation Template" forKey:@"org.oasis.opendocument.presentation-template"]; [temp setObject:@"OpenOffice.org 1.0 Drawing Template" forKey:@"org.openoffice.graphics-template"]; [temp setObject:@"OpenDocument Drawing Template" forKey:@"org.oasis.opendocument.graphics-template"]; [temp setObject:@"OpenOffice.org 1.0 Database" forKey:@"org.openoffice.database"]; [temp setObject:@"OpenDocument Chart" forKey:@"org.oasis.opendocument.chart"]; uti2kind = [[NSDictionary dictionaryWithDictionary:temp] retain]; [temp release]; isInitialized = YES; } } /* importDocument is the real starting point for our plugin */ - (BOOL)importDocument:(NSString*)pathToFile contentType:(NSString*)contentTypeUTI attributes:(NSMutableDictionary*)attributes { //NSLog(contentTypeUTI); //NSLog(pathToFile); NSString *itemKind = [uti2kind objectForKey:contentTypeUTI]; if (itemKind != nil) { [attributes setObject:itemKind forKey:(NSString*)kMDItemKind]; } //first check to see if this is a valid zipped file that contains a file "meta.xml" unzFile unzipFile = [self openZipFileAtPath:pathToFile]; // if (unzipFile == nil) { //NSLog(@"zip file not open"); return YES; } //first get the metadata NSData *metaData = [self metaDataFileFromZip:unzipFile]; if (metaData == nil) { unzClose(unzipFile); return YES; } [metaData retain]; OOoMetaDataParser *parser = [OOoMetaDataParser new]; if (parser != nil) { //parse and extract the data [parser parseXML:metaData intoDictionary:attributes]; } [metaData release]; [parser release]; //and now get the content NSData *contentData = [self contentDataFileFromZip:unzipFile]; if (contentData == nil) { unzClose(unzipFile); return YES; } [contentData retain]; OOoContentDataParser *parser2 = [OOoContentDataParser new]; if (parser2 != nil) { //parse and extract the data [parser2 parseXML:contentData intoDictionary:attributes]; } [contentData release]; [parser2 release]; unzClose(unzipFile); return YES; } /* openZipFileAtPath returns the file as a valid data structure or nil otherwise*/ - (unzFile)openZipFileAtPath:(NSString*)pathToFile { unzFile unzipFile = nil; const char *zipfilename = [pathToFile UTF8String]; if (zipfilename != nil) { unzipFile = unzOpen(zipfilename); } if (unzipFile == nil) { //NSLog(@"Cannot open %s",zipfilename); return nil; } //NSLog(@"%s opened",zipfilename); return unzipFile; } /* metaDataFileFromZip extracts the file meta.xml from the zip file and returns it as an NSData* structure or nil if the metadata is not present */ - (NSData*) metaDataFileFromZip:(unzFile)unzipFile { //search and set the cursor to meta.xml if (unzLocateFile(unzipFile, "meta.xml", CASESENSITIVITY) != UNZ_OK) { //we hit an error, do cleanup unzCloseCurrentFile(unzipFile); return nil; } //open the current file if (unzOpenCurrentFile(unzipFile) != UNZ_OK) { //we hit an error, do cleanup unzCloseCurrentFile(unzipFile); unzClose(unzipFile); return nil; } NSMutableData *data = [NSMutableData new]; unsigned buffer[BUFFER_SIZE]; int bytesRead = 0; while ((bytesRead = unzReadCurrentFile(unzipFile, buffer, sizeof(buffer))) > 0) { //append the data until we are finished [data appendData:[NSData dataWithBytes:(const void *)buffer length:bytesRead]]; } //we no longer need the file, so close it unzCloseCurrentFile(unzipFile); NSData *returnValue = [NSData dataWithData:data]; [data release]; return returnValue; } /* contentDataFileFromZip extracts the file content.xml from the zip file and returns it as an NSData* structure or nil if the metadata is not present */ - (NSData*) contentDataFileFromZip:(unzFile)unzipFile { //search and set the cursor to content.xml if (unzLocateFile(unzipFile, "content.xml", CASESENSITIVITY) != UNZ_OK) { //we hit an error, do cleanup unzCloseCurrentFile(unzipFile); return nil; } //open the current file if (unzOpenCurrentFile(unzipFile) != UNZ_OK) { //we hit an error, do cleanup unzCloseCurrentFile(unzipFile); unzClose(unzipFile); return nil; } NSMutableData *data = [NSMutableData new]; unsigned buffer[BUFFER_SIZE]; int bytesRead = 0; while ((bytesRead = unzReadCurrentFile(unzipFile, buffer, sizeof(buffer))) > 0) { //append the data [data appendData:[NSData dataWithBytes:(const void *)buffer length:bytesRead]]; } //we no longer need the file, so close it unzCloseCurrentFile(unzipFile); NSData *returnValue = [NSData dataWithData:data]; [data release]; return returnValue; } @end
